KOTA KINABALU: Chief Minister Datuk Seri Haji Hajiji Haji Noor met several Sabah Members of Parliament (MPs) at Sri Gaya here last night to discuss current issues.
Hajiji said he took note of their views, feedback and recommendations on matters affecting the grassroots, which fall under both State and Federal jurisdictions.
“We also discussed administrative matters relevant to district and local authorities,” he said.
Among the MPs present were Datuk Armizan Mohd Ali (Papar), who is also the Federal Minister of Domestic Trade and Living Costs; Datuk Shahelmey Yahya (Putatan); Datuk Matbali Musah (Sipitang); Lo Su Fui (Tawau), who is also Deputy Minister in the Prime Minister’s Department; Datuk Jonathan Yasin (Ranau); and Riduan Rubin (Tenom).
